Features
Shotcut supports video, audio, and image formats via FFmpeg. It uses a timeline for non-linear video editing of multiple tracks that may be composed of various file formats. Scrubbing and transport control are assisted by OpenGL GPU-based processing and a number of video and audio filters are available.[9][10]

History
Shotcut was originally conceived in November 2004 by Charlie Yates, an MLT co-founder and the original lead developer.[11] The current version of Shotcut is a complete rewrite by Dan Dennedy, another MLT co-founder and its current lead. Dennedy wanted to create a new editor based on MLT and chose to reuse the Shotcut name, since he liked it so much. He wanted to make something to exercise the new cross-platform capabilities of MLT, especially in conjunction with the WebVfx and Movit plugins.

http://www.FashionTV.com/videos MILAN – Siri Tollerod and Yulia Kharlapanova are highlighted in this Models clip for the Fall/Winter 2012-2013 where they were both fixtures on the runway.

Siri Tollerod was born in Kristiansand, Norway on August 18, 1988. She was discovered by a scout while Christmas shopping at H&M! Her modeling agency in Milan is Why Not. In Fall/Winter 2012-2013, she was featured on the Milan runways in shows like Angelo Marani, Dolce & Gabbana, and more.

Yulia Kharalpanova was born on October 6, 1989 in Chelyabinsk, Russia. Her agency in Milan is Women. For Fall 2012, she appeared in top shows like Blumarine, Gucci, Moschino, and Roberto Cavalli.

The Art of Persistence by Bibencia for F/W 26-27, 080 Barcelona

Published

on



Celebrate desire and discipline shown in the fall/winter 2026-2027 collection of Bibencia presented at 080 Barcelona Fashion Week! Roberto Montes Sanz unveiled “Penelope,” a profound collection for Bibencia that transforms Greek mythology into a contemporary manifesto on passionate persistence. Inspired by the legendary queen of Ithaca, who wove and unwove her destiny to remain faithful to her purpose, the collection explores “good fortune” not as a stroke of luck, but as the hard-won result of perseverance. Each garment serves as a tribute to the daily struggle and the enduring hope that sustains our most ambitious dreams, proving that the courage to never give up is the ultimate key to happiness. The structural axis of the collection is rooted in expert corsetry, acting as a sartorial metaphor for the inner strength required to shape one’s own path. The silhouettes are further enriched by bows – a central detail representing the invisible bonds that tie us to our aspirations and the people who inspire us. The color palette masterfully charts the emotional journey of achievement: soft pastel pinks and light blues evoke the innocence of new beginnings, while crisp white reflects a purity of purpose. These lighter tones are anchored by disciplined black and a deep, triumphant burgundy that embodies the passion and determination needed to conquer life’s challenges. “Penelope” is a collection that transcends the physical, aiming to embrace the spirit of the wearer. By blending the ancient art of storytelling with modern craftsmanship, Bibencia reminds us that every great achievement is born from effort and the passion for what we long for.

Silk Road Symphony by Hui for F/W 26-27, Milan Fashion Week

Published

on



Dive into the world of cultural elegance, watching the fall/winter 2026-2027 show of Hui unveiled at Milan Fashion Week! Hui Zhou Zhao transformed the Milanese runway into a bridge between ancient Chinese craftsmanship and contemporary Italian elegance. The collection was a masterclass in storytelling through textiles, featuring exquisite embroideries and traditional motifs reimagined for the modern woman’s wardrobe. Silk satins in deep vermillion and ink black flowed alongside structured tailoring, showcasing the brand’s unique ability to balance delicate cultural heritage with the sharp, sophisticated lines required of a global metropolitan lifestyle. The F/W 26-27 collection places a profound emphasis on the “Hui silhouette,” characterized by an intentional play between volume and restraint. Drawing inspiration from classical imperial dress, the garments feature high necklines and intricate frog-button closures that transition seamlessly into oversized, cocoon-like coats and wide-leg trousers. The palette is a sophisticated study in contrast, where traditional Forbidden City red and imperial yellow are tempered by modern charcoal and slate blue. This season also highlights the brand’s commitment to sustainable luxury, using hand-loomed fabrics and natural dyes that preserve the integrity of original craftsmanship while ensuring each piece remains a timeless staple in the contemporary wardrobe. Backstage, the energy was one of meticulous artistry as Hui Zhou Zhao oversaw the final touches on silhouettes that emphasized both fluidity and strength. The atmosphere was shared by an international circle of fashion insiders and muses, including Brazilian architect and style icon Fernanda Marques Guidolin and model Kamila Lisinska, both of whom embodied the collection’s cross-cultural appeal. The front row reflected this global resonance, celebrating a brand that continues to prove that traditional artisan techniques are not just relics of the past, but the very foundation of tomorrow’s luxury.

Refracted Elegance by Genny for F/W 26-27, Milan Fashion Week

Published

on



Illuminate your wardrobe with Italian excellence in the fall/winter 2026-2027 collection of Genny presented at Milan Fashion Week! Creative Director Sara Cavazza Facchini presented a Genny collection that serves as a luminous exploration of structure and femininity. This season, Facchini’s inspiration was rooted in the interplay between contemporary architecture and the organic movement of light. Drawing from the sleek lines of modern urban landscapes, she translated the cold precision of steel and glass into warm, wearable luxury. The runway was a masterclass in the brand’s signature Verona style, where the rigor of tailoring meets the ethereal flow of liquid silks, creating a wardrobe that is both protective and profoundly elegant. The collection is defined by its sophisticated manipulation of texture, featuring iridescent lame and shimmering knits that mimic the reflection of a city skyline at dusk. Facchini introduced “sculptural softness” through structured shoulders that melt into draped bodices, utilizing a palette of moonstone silver, pearlescent white, and deep midnight blue. Each piece reflects her vision of a woman who is both an architect of her own life and a beacon of sophisticated grace. From laser-cut evening gowns to tailored separates with metallic accents, the collection reaffirms Genny’s position as a leader in refined Italian glamour, proving that true strength lies in the perfect balance of form and fluidity.
